We’re now looking for a Yard Operative to join the team at our Radstock branch. If you enjoy working outdoors, being part of a practical team, and delivering excellent customer service, we’d love to hear from you.


What you’ll be doing:

As a Yard Operative, you’ll play a vital role in the day-to-day running of the yard. Here’s what the job involves:


Helping customers find what they need – offering friendly, practical advice and sharing your knowledge of our products
Handling deliveries – checking in goods, storing them safely and keeping everything organised
Loading and unloading vehicles – working closely with the branch and driving teams to keep everything moving
Looking after our yard – keeping it safe, tidy and secure for our customers and colleagues
